What about this series that made it hard to adapt as anime? I haven't watched it yet.

>sell off your flopqours good

The novels are multiple times the size of a normal light novel (they really should be published as novels). There's more characters in this one anime than you find in a season worth of average anime combined which means insane amounts of character design/attention to detail when animating/voice actor work. Pic related is just season 1, the cast grows way higher after that.

Every fucking thing in the setting exists either by drawing(Even if Kawakami has to do it himself) or modeled in 3D(Again, done by Kawakami the madman). They are also meticulously described and detailed. Everything reflects the setting, from the signs based off religions to clothing.

Just have a look at the near 700 page encyclopedia of art done for the first season of the anime.
